Overview of the Function’s Purpose
The ROWS function in Excel is designed to count the number of rows in a given range or array. This function is incredibly useful for data analysis, especially when dealing with large datasets where manual counting is impractical. Syntax and Explanation of Each Argument
The syntax for the ROWS function is:
=ROWS(array)
Explanation of Each Argument:
- array: This is the only argument for the ROWS function and represents the range of cells or array for which you want to count the number of rows. It can be a single column, multiple columns, or a two-dimensional array.

Combining with Other Related Functions
ROWS can be effectively combined with several other functions for enhanced capabilities:
- INDIRECT: Use ROWS with INDIRECT to count rows dynamically based on text references:
=ROWS(INDIRECT("A1:A10"))
This counts the rows in the range specified by the text reference. - OFFSET: Combining ROWS with OFFSET can help create dynamic ranges based on row counts:
=SUM(OFFSET(A1, 0, 0, ROWS(B1:B10)))
This sums the values in column A based on the number of rows in the specified range. - COUNT: While ROWS counts the total number of rows, COUNT can be used alongside it to count only numeric entries:
=ROWS(A1:A10) - COUNT(A1:A10)
This can give you the number of empty or non-numeric rows in a specified range.
